Abstract

At Brookhaven National Laboratory there is an R&D program to design an Electron Beam Ion Source (EBIS) for use in a compact ion injector to be developed for the Relativistic Heavy Ion Collider (RHIC). The BNL effort is directed at developing an EBIS with intensities of 3/spl times/10/sup 9/ particles/pulse of ions such as Au/sup 35+/ and U/sup 45+/, and requires an electron beam on the order of 10 A. The construction of a test stand (EBTS) with the full electron beam power and 1/3 the length of the EBIS for RHIC is nearing completion. Initial commissioning of the EBTS was made with pulsed electron beams of duration <1 ms and current up to 13 A. Details of the EBTS construction, results of the pulse tests, and preparations for DC electron beam tests are presented.
